Leica M8 vs Pentax Q10 Physical Comparison
When you are planning to carry your camera regularly, you need to consider its weight and proportions. The Leica M8 has outside dimensions of 139mm x 80mm x 37mm (5.5" x 3.1" x 1.5") having a weight of 591 grams (1.30 lbs) while the Pentax Q10 has measurements of 102mm x 58mm x 34mm (4.0" x 2.3" x 1.3") having a weight of 200 grams (0.44 lbs).
Compare the Leica M8 and Pentax Q10 in our completely new Camera & Lens Size Comparison Tool.Keep in mind, the weight of an ILC will differ depending on the lens you are utilising during that time. Underneath is the front view overall size comparison of the M8 and the Q10.
Considering dimensions and weight, the portability rating of the M8 and Q10 is 79 and 92 respectively.
Leica M8 vs Pentax Q10 Sensor Comparison
Quite often, it can be hard to visualise the difference between sensor sizing merely by reviewing specs. The photograph below might provide you a much better sense of the sensor dimensions in the M8 and Q10.
As you can plainly see, each of the cameras have got different megapixels and different sensor sizing. The M8 due to its larger sensor will make shooting shallower depth of field less difficult and the Pentax Q10 will deliver greater detail as a result of its extra 2 Megapixels. Greater resolution will also allow you to crop pics much more aggressively. The older M8 is going to be disadvantaged when it comes to sensor tech.
